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Deel

  • Contractor management starts at $49 per contractor per month, so cost scales linearly with every person engaged
  • Employer of Record starts at $599 per employee per month
  • Contractor of Record is $325 per contractor per month, far above plain contractor management
  • US PEO starts at $125 per employee per month
  • Payroll and HR support are not sold standalone and are bundled inside the EOR and PEO per person prices

Oyster

  • Employer of Record is $699 per employee per month, with the discount tied to annual billing
  • A refundable deposit is required before an EOR engagement starts
  • Contractor management is free for 30 days then $29 per contractor per month
  • HR advisory through People Partner Services is billed at $300 per hour on top of the subscription
  • A currency conversion fee applies when you pay Oyster in a currency other than the contract currency
  • Payments are accepted only by direct debit or wire in USD, EUR, GBP or CAD
